Explore the highlights of Vancouver, British Columbia, at your own pace with this 24 or 48-hour Vancouver hop-on hop-off trolley bus ticket. Climb aboard a San Francisco or Las Vegas style Trolley bus at any of our 19 convenient stops in the downtown Vancouver and Stanley Park area and journey through the vibrant city with comfort and style.

Follow a meticulously designed route that takes you to Vancouver’s top attractions, such as Stanley Park, Gastown, The Shopping District, Granville Island, The West End, The Entertainment District, Library Square and the historic neighborhoods where Vancouver’s rich heritage comes to life.

You have the freedom to disembark and rejoin the tour as you please, immersing yourself in the city’s unique charm and culture with fully narrated, informative commentary available in English and multiple languages.

Duration:1 hour 30 minutes

Operating Schedule:Our route duration is 90 minutes. -From May through September: The first tour starts at 9:00 am, the last pick-up of the day starts at 4:30 pm. The pick-up frequency is every 30 minutes (please note that frequency can be delayed due to events out of our control, such as construction, and or traffic). -From October through April: The first tour starts around 9:45 am, the last pick-up of the day starts at 3:45 pm. The pick-up frequency is every 60-70 minutes.
